Every entry in this feed is a Helm chart tag from the apache/superset repository, carrying no notes beyond a one-line project blurb. The chart has moved from 0.19.0 to 0.22.5 in about six weeks, a packaging cadence rather than an application one. Nothing here describes a change to Superset's dashboards, SQL Lab, or semantic layer.
The chart is being cut on a fast, small-increment schedule — five patches inside 0.22.x in under three weeks. That pattern usually reflects deployment plumbing being tuned against a moving upstream image rather than any single problem being chased. Until the crawl points at the release notes for Superset itself, this feed will keep reporting packaging motion and nothing about the product.
Expect continued 0.22.x patch tags at a similar pace, with a 0.23.0 chart bump likely when the next Superset application release lands. The entries themselves will stay note-free unless the project starts populating chart release bodies.
performance is at 0.17.1, which added check_priors() for prior predictive checks on Bayesian models and gave check_overdispersion(), check_model() and check_predictions() arguments to control residual type and plot range. The releases before it are a similar mix: a -2LL criterion column in test_likelihoodratio(), Bayesian predictive checks routed through modelbased, and in 0.16.0 a set of breaking renames including RMSA to the correct RMSR.
Two consistent habits. Diagnostics keep gaining arguments to narrow what is examined — ppc_range, x_limits, maximum_dots, show_ci — which reads as a package being used on models large and awkward enough that the defaults stopped working. And simulated residuals via DHARMa keep displacing standard ones as the basis for the checks themselves.
With check_priors() newly added and Bayesian predictive checks now routed through modelbased, the next release most likely extends the Bayesian diagnostic set rather than reworking the frequentist checks.
